Tire selection

When choosing tires for a future flower garden, you need to take into account not only their size (weight, by the way, too - there are such giants that you can’t budge), but also other features, of which the most important, in terms of facilitating subsequent processing, are the following:

  • winter tires are preferable to summer ones;
  • foreign tires are softer and thinner than domestic ones.

Important! Another important point -the presence of a disc that will perfectly serve as the bottom of the "tire" flower vase. Without this element, we can only talk about tires taken off the wheels and equipped with our own hands.

Making a flower bed with your own hands: the easiest option

Now the most important thing is to create beautiful (if you decide that one is not enough) of tires with your own hands in the country: the result should be such that the photo is not ashamed to be shown to people, acquaintances and strangers.
The processing of the selected (this was the first step) tire begins with marking it for subsequent cuts (this will be the second step). There are unpretentious landowners who use tires without pre-treatment, but it is still recommended to combine the beauty of living plants with a purely technical aesthetic.
The intended cut should be like this:

  • the upper tire part is removed (not completely) and the lower part is left (completely);
  • having shown imagination and ingenuity, the cut line can be made wavy, broken, with teeth, with fringe, etc.
Finely apply our idea on the rubber and proceed to the third step.
They will be the cutting process itself:

1. The tire is divided into two parts along the drawn line.

Important! If the disk is available, then during the procedure it is not necessary to remove the tire from it.

2. The lower part is turned inside out - this part of the process is the most time consuming, since it requires physical stress. The mechanism is as follows: with a cut, this conditional half of the tire is placed on the ground (or on the coating), its edges are pressed with the legs (and, accordingly, with the whole body weight), and then turned inside out, starting from one place (this is the most difficult) and, gradually accelerating, making full circle.
It turned out either a vase (if there was a disk), or a future one.
The zealous owner will not disregard the upper part of the cut tire. He will cut it several times across from the inside (by 10 centimeters) and make another flower bed, digging the resulting cuts into the soil.

Finally, the fourth step in creating a country flower garden will be the transformation of a car tire, albeit already processed quite skillfully with a cutting tool, into a beautiful decoration for garden flora.
This final step involves:

  1. Painting (who prefers enamel, and who prefers oil paints).
  2. Adding additional decorative elements (glasses, pebbles, etc.).

Peculiarities

Flowerbeds from used tires have a lot of advantages:

  • Even a consumer with an average income can afford to build a flower bed in his summer cottage or under the windows of the house, because tires that have served their time are of no material value. The used material can certainly be found with car owner friends who dream of getting rid of old tires. For them, this is garbage, and for an amateur landscape designer, it is the basis of a future masterpiece.

  • Waste tires no longer have the original stiffness, so they are easily amenable to any treatment. When decorating, a small set of tools is used: chalk, a sharp knife or jigsaw, a can of paint. The simplest garden structure does not require any processing - the tire is placed on the ground and filled with soil.

  • The rubber garden accessory is known for its durability: it is not afraid of moisture, does not rot, bacteria and fungi are not afraid of it. The likelihood that it will crack from mechanical shock or severe frost is too small. But even in this case, the situation is solvable - the old tire is easily replaced with another one.

  • A waste tire bed is a compact mobile structure that is easy to transport and easily change location. Nothing prevents you from transporting it even to another city, you just have to remove the old soil.

  • Tires are characterized by the ability to transform. Even unique flower beds, created with love with your own hands, can get boring over time. An easy way to remedy the situation is to repaint the product. With the help of cans of paint, you can endlessly vary the color scheme, constantly changing the surroundings of the garden plot.

  • A used wheel flower bed is always a win-win option for landscape design. Such material allows you to show creativity, express yourself, show your artistic potential.

There are no significant deficiencies in the products. But adherents of classicism do not favor them: some require something more familiar and elegant, others do not want to spend time making decorative compositions.

The disadvantages include the combustibility of the material, but subject to fire safety, this fact is insignificant.

What to cut?

After marking the pattern, it is required to cut the tire for the future flower bed. This is the hardest part of the job. To do this, you need a sharp knife, jigsaw or grinder. It takes a little longer to cut with a knife, but the grinder melts the rubber and adds an unpleasant odor.

To increase the slip of the knife blade, it can be lubricated with liquid soap during the cutting process. The use of a jigsaw will greatly facilitate the process, which allows you to cut out even the most complex shapes.

When cutting, you can be injured, so be sure to use special gloves and goggles. It is better to work on a solid wide surface: a stable table or a piece of plywood laid on the ground.

A respirator will save you from the abundance of rubber dust, which Chinese tires are famous for.

You need to cut the pattern strictly along the intended line, then the product will turn out to be smooth and beautiful. The cut out part is not thrown away, it can be used as a base for a stand or a border for a miniature flower garden.

How to turn out?

To turn the wheel out, you need to lay it with the cut side down, grab the cut edge and try to turn it inside out. It is important to at least start by manipulating a small part of the tire. Further, the process will go easier - each part will carry the next one after it. This work requires a certain physical strength, the girls will have a hard time here.

How to color?

The process of decorating a tire is the most pleasant stage in manufacturing, it requires preliminary preparation. The surface of the future form is carefully polished to smooth out roughness and other defects. Then the rubber blank is washed from fine dirt and dust stuck in the treads, and degreased with a solvent or white spirit. Only after that they start painting.

You can paint wheel tires:

  • brush;
  • spray gun;
  • from a balloon.

Using a brush allows you to paint even the most hard-to-reach areas on the surface, including the gaps between the treads. This method is effective, but takes a lot of time. With the help of a brush, they also create more subtle graceful patterns, emphasize the details and shapes of the product.

The atomizer guarantees uniform distribution of the coloring matter. The advantage of such staining is the absence of streaks and brush marks. The paint consumption in this case is slightly higher than in the previous version.

It is most convenient to do this with a can, but this method is the most expensive.

Enamel, oil or nitro paints are used as coloring solutions. The paint is applied not only to the outside, but also captures the upper 10-15 cm of the inner surface. As a primer, it is better to use a layer of white and only after that apply a colored layer: this way the finish color will be brighter and more even.

After painting for several days, you need to dry the workpiece in the sun.

When painting tires, you should follow a few rules:

  • when choosing light shades for the border of the flower bed, the soil inside it will not overheat along with the roots of the plants;
  • no need to apply a thick layer of paint, otherwise it may crack, especially in frosty winters or scorching summer heat;
  • too colorful flowerpot ornament can distract attention from the flower arrangements themselves.

The color palette is selected according to the design concept of the garden:

  • metallic silver turns a rubber tire into a glamorous steel vase;
  • green color will mask a decorative element on a green lawn;
  • bright spectacular shades will make accents on the garden plot.

The form can be left monophonic or applied with a stencil, decorated with a stripe or a pattern that imitates brickwork, a checkerboard pattern - a variety of ornaments provides great opportunities and space for the imagination of landscape designers to fly.

Where to place?

Regardless of the location of the structure, a flowerbed from an old wheel always looks impressive and attracts attention. Fancy figures from tires can be made to decorate the yard, placing them in the front garden at the entrance or on the playground, they look good in the yard of a private house or in the country.

Flowerbeds are installed directly on the ground or on special stands, hung on walls and trees as planters, they are used to make pyramids and other complex structures.

If there is a strong fence or a blank wall near the house, you can arrange a flower garden on them by hanging the tires on cables or chains. The space inside is filled with earth, suitable flowering plants are planted. Holes are made in the rubber so that there is where to drain excess water. The bottom of the flowerpot is covered with drainage - enough small pebbles and sand.

This version of the flower bed is relevant for verandas or walls of gazebos.

Chamomile flowerbed

If the space of the backyard allows, you can make a flower bed. The design requires 4 tires, of which 3 must be cut across into two parts - they will become the petals of the future chamomile. The whole tire will be the middle of the flower, around which you need to lay the petals.

Tires are dug into the ground by 5-6 cm. Previously, all blanks are painted in bright positive shades. Petals can be either in the same color scheme, or alternate with each other in 2-3 colors.

An extraordinary addition to the pattern can be glued glass pebbles; in a flower bed, such decorative elements will resemble frozen dew drops, which will greatly enliven the design.

Preparation for work

With the help of worn tires, you can make an original flower bed at no extra cost.

First of all, carefully inspect the side surface of the tire. Pay special attention to what is written in small print. You need to look for the word "steel" or make sure it's not there.

The presence of this word indicates that the tire is reinforced with steel wire, so you will need a fine-toothed metal file.

If there is no inscription, the tire is reinforced with nylon, and to work with it, it is necessary to insert a coarse-toothed file for soft wood into the jigsaw. A large-toothed file is easier to cut rubber, because you have to make less effort.

Most often, steel wire is used to reinforce truck tires, but you still need to check the tire so as not to dull the file.

If you have not only a tire, but also a disk for it, you can make two types of flower beds - low and high.

The cutting technology is the same, the difference is in some marking nuances and the way the tire is “turned inside out”. Moreover, it is necessary to determine which particular flower bed you will make before marking.

markup

When marking, try to draw even, symmetrical lines and do not make the wide part of the petals of the flower bed narrower than 7 centimeters. Smaller petals are much more difficult to cut because the hardness of the rubber is not enough for normal pressure with a jigsaw and file.

Regardless of whether you want to make a low flower bed, low or high, the markup must be divided into three stages:

  • marking a small (inner) circle;
  • marking a large (outer circle);
  • marking of teeth (petals).

A small circle is marked 3-5 cm from the edge of the rim, if it is not there, then 5-7 cm from the bead ring (a place to install the disc). This is necessary to avoid damage to the file on the disc and to remove thin and overly flexible sections of the tire.

To draw an even circle, take the chalk with your thumb and forefinger, press your little finger against the disk (if you are marking a tire without a disk, wrap your little finger around the bead ring of the wheel) and draw the chalk or marker along the wheel. This will allow you to use the disc or ring as a guide, so you can draw a neat and even inner circle.

If the size of the petals is less than 7 cm, then the large circle is marked as described above. For higher petals, it is necessary to mark as above, but with the little finger to hold on to the top of the tire, or use a tape measure to mark the perimeter of the outer circle. The distance between the marks is 5–15 cm. After the marks have been made, draw a circle over them.

Petals can be marked both by eye and with a tape measure. The shape of the petals is only limited by your imagination. It can be triangles, waves, sine waves, oblique teeth, squares, slots, or anything else you can think of.

tire cutting

Before you start cutting, think again about what kind of flower bed you want to see. After you cut the tire, you will not be able to make changes to the design and appearance of the flower bed.

Using a sharp knife, cut through the side of the wheel along any line. Then insert the necessary file into the jigsaw and lubricate it with machine oil. Connect the jigsaw through the extension cord to the outlet, then insert the saw into the slot in the tire. Turn on the jigsaw and start cutting the wheel.

When cutting tires, follow safety rules

Please note that cutting a tire is a difficult and lengthy business, requiring compliance with safety rules:

  1. Try not to hold the tire on the cutting line near the jigsaw with your hand. If the file breaks or pops out of the slot, you will injure your hand. While cutting, push the jigsaw forward strongly, but smoothly, without sharp jerks.
  2. If you have enough strength, then instead of a jigsaw, you can cut tires with a sharp knife with a thick (at least 4 mm) blade. But this cutting method is not applicable for steel-reinforced tires.
  3. Start each cut only after lowering the knife into the tire to a depth of 2-3 cm and cut only by moving the knife down. This will help you avoid cuts and more serious injuries.

tire eversion

After cutting through both sides of the wheel, it is necessary to unscrew the tire. This operation requires quite a lot of strength and skill, so the first time it may not work.

If it didn’t work out, don’t despair, after a while try again or ask someone stronger to turn it inside out.

It is better to ask someone strong enough to turn the tire out

When turning the tire, do not be afraid to damage it. A tire, even from a passenger car, is designed for such loads that cannot be created by hand.

Flowerbed painting

If you have an airbrush (spray gun), then it is advisable to paint the inside-out tire before installation. After all, with the help of a spray gun, you will not only paint a new flower bed, but also hook on the adjacent soil.

If you only have brushes, then it makes no difference whether you paint before or after installation.

For painting, use nitro enamels or alkyd paints.

Wipe the surface of the inside-out tire with a dry, clean cloth to remove dust and remaining rubber chips. Then degrease with white spirit, 646 thinner or acetone. When the liquid dries, paint with a brush or spray gun.

If desired, the flower beds can not only be covered with paint of the same color, but also draw pictures or drawings.

The appearance of the flower bed can be anything, it all depends on your imagination and on the design of the site.

The procedure for making flower beds from tires

1. Choosing a tire Of course, if there is a choice. The recommendations are simple. We choose the lightest and with maximum tread wear - this will greatly facilitate subsequent eversion.

2. We prepare the tire. If the tire is heavily polluted with sand and earth, we clean it. Files on dirty tires dull faster.

3. Marking up felt-tip pen cut places, such as petals. Here it is convenient to use ready-made sector markings on some domestic tires. Petals should not be more than 12-15 centimeters, otherwise the flower bed will not turn out to be round, in these places the rubber will not bend.

4. We cut through in the place of cutting with a knife, a tire for inserting a jigsaw file.

5. We fix the file in the jigsaw As mentioned above, the jigsaw for cutting must be taken to the maximum available power. When cutting, I used various files. All work pretty much the same. It is convenient to cut with a figured sawing file, but they often break when sawing errors. We clamp the file, insert it into the cut and start sawing.

6.sawing, in places of thickening of the rubber, the feed is very difficult, to speed up the work, you can round off the petal in the thin part of the side surface of the tire. Approaching the base of the petal, it is necessary to cut until it bends, and preferably before reaching the tread plane - this will facilitate eversion. After sawing one petal, you can rearrange the jigsaw for sawing in the opposite direction, or if you have a figured file, you can also make a rounding at the base of the petal. So sequentially according to the markup, we cut out all the petals.

7. We cut out back side, you can also cut out the petals or cut off part of the side wall and make radial cuts on the remaining part of the side surface, reducing your work. Important, cuts to the protector from the side of the petals, should correspond to the cuts on the reverse side, if this is not observed, then when turning out in these places there will be an unevenness. Experience has shown that even a very rigid tire can be turned out if you completely cut off the side wall of the tire opposite the petals.

How to cut tires and how to do it right

When looking at the wheel, so huge and hard, capable of withstanding the weight of a loaded Gazelle or a powerful SUV, the question arises of how to cut a car tire for a flower bed. In fact, rubber is even easier to deal with than plywood if you choose the right tool for each step of the job, of which there are three:

  1. Ripping of rubber. The best tool for the first cut is a shoe knife. It can be made independently from the blade of a mechanical saw or a planer blade. The handle of such a knife is wrapped with several layers of electrical tape, which allows the knife to sit firmly in the palm of your hand. This is important as the rubber will resist the blade. The knife is inserted into the incision and moves upwards with the other hand, bending the rubber layer to the side with the other hand.
  2. Side processing. You can cut the tires for the flower bed evenly or in waves. In the first case, a shoe or other sharp knife with a thin butt is sufficient; in the second, it is better to use a jigsaw, the saw blade of which is periodically lubricated with grease or a solution of laundry soap. Some craftsmen use a grinder with a small disc, but high speed entails strong heating and even burning of rubber with smoke and an unpleasant odor.
  3. Cord cutting. Steel cord reinforcement (breaker), which serves as the basis of the tire carcass, is cut with a grinder, less often with metal scissors. You can recognize the presence of steel in the breaker by marking Steel. The absence of such a marking indicates a nylon cord, which is cut with a strong sharp knife.

To cut a tire for a flower bed and not injure yourself, be sure to use tight gloves and goggles. Especially carefully should be handled with sharp metal cord threads - splinters from them are very painful. You need to work on a wide solid surface: a table or a piece of plywood laid on the ground. With a large amount of rubber dust, which distinguishes Chinese tires, a respirator will be useful.

How to choose and prepare a tire

Working tool for steel cord - angle grinder

If it is possible to choose the material for the flower bed, you can greatly simplify the work of processing rubber with your own hands. To do this, you need to use the data:

  • origin of tires: imported ones cut better;
  • seasonal appointment: winter more plastic;
  • service life: the more worn out, the more pliable;
  • cord material: metal will require more effort than polymer.

Well-preserved and brightly colored tread

The degree of wear of the tread should also be taken into account. A clear pattern of checkers will give additional expressiveness to the finished flower bed. But if you plan to turn the tire inside out, you need the tread as "bald" as possible.

In any case, the first operation to turn a tire into a small sculptural form is the cleansing of dirt. The tire is washed under a powerful jet of water from a hose. This will not only add aesthetics, but also protect cutting tools from rapid blunting.

Classification by shape and method of manufacture

Flowerbeds from old tires are conventionally divided into several groups:

  • horizontal single-tier - the most simple and unpretentious;
  • horizontal multi-tiered - the first floor of such a flower bed consists of 5-7 tires, three more on top of them and the last one crowns the composition;
  • vertical - a tower is made of tires, flowers are planted in the top and in pockets cut out on the sides;
  • in the form of agricultural items: teapots, carts;
  • in the form of various animals.

Another interesting variety of flower beds made of waste rubber is hanging planters, with which you can diversify the wall of an outbuilding.

How to mark rubber

To make a flowerbed of tires even, before cutting, you need to outline a line along which the knife or jigsaw will move. It is convenient to do this with chalk or a bright marker that will stand out against the graphite background of rubber.

The brighter the markup, the more convenient it is to work

The first line should be in the shape of a ring. It is carried out in two ways:

  1. Measure with a tape measure equal distances from the outer or inner edge of the tire, apply strokes (about every 10-15 cm) and connect them.
  2. Holding the chalk with the thumb or forefinger, they cling to the protector (or bead ring) with the little finger and draw a line.

To mark the petals, you will need an inner and outer line. Marks are applied to each, then they are connected with a wavy line of any style. At this stage, it is important to consider that petals less than 7 cm wide do not hold their shape well.

Flower - quickly and reliably

The options presented in the photo in this section are among the easiest to manufacture, but quite spectacular due to competent floral decor. The following step-by-step instructions will help a novice landscape designer to make a flower bed out of tires.

  1. Take four identical tires and rinse them thoroughly under running water.
  2. Set aside one for the time being, and on three, draw a line with chalk dividing each exactly in half.
  3. Cut the three marked tires with a cobbler's knife or a jigsaw.
  4. Paint all tires using a paint brush or spray can. Choose a color that matches well with the plants you plan to plant.
  5. Lay the tire halves in the form of petals, fill the flower garden with prepared fertile soil.
  6. Place the whole tire in the center of the composition and also complete with primer.

Turtle - feel like you're in the Galapagos

To make a flower bed out of car tires with your own hands turned into genuine creativity, try making a turtle figurine:

  1. Prepare two tires for the flower bed. Leave one intact, and cut the protector from the other.
  2. Divide the protector into four equal parts, which will become the legs of the turtle.
  3. Make a short triangular tail from a piece of tread.
  4. For the head, take a flat bottle of household chemicals, for example, from Mister Muscle. Its neck will become the turtle's neck.
  5. Make cuts in the whole tire and insert paws, tail and bottle into them. Fasten with screws.
  6. Color the turtle, draw her face.

On a turtle bed in the garden, low bright flowers look good: tagetes, nasturtium, ornamental cabbage.

Frog - from princess to traveler

If the garden has a pond, plant a cute frog figurine on its shore. This idea is good in that the frog can be made without the laborious cutting of the steel cord. The main thing is not to regret the rich green paint.

Eyes from plastic bowls, paws from a hose and a rubber mat

The body of the animal is laid out from three solid tires in the form of a two-tiered flower bed. For the eyes, take tires of a smaller diameter and install them vertically.

Depending on the desired degree of glamor, they glue with rubber glue or fasten long or short eyelashes with self-tapping screws, paint “bow lips” or a simple smile with red paint. You can complement the image with an arrow, a crown or a pair of ceramic ducks.

Flowers in such a flower bed are placed behind the eyes and in the lower tier. Grasses and sedges are appropriate around the figurine, hinting at marsh vegetation.

Swan - white grace on a green lawn

If you have learned how to cut flower beds from tires with your own hands to decorate the garden, you can try to make a swan. This work requires some skill, since the part of the tire in such a figure must be cut, turned inside out and reinforced in a certain way. Consider the step-by-step process of the birth of a beautiful bird from rubber scrap.

Cutting tires - the most crucial moment

  1. Choose a tire with the most worn out tread for the flower bed, since curly cuts will have to be made on it.
  2. Using the pattern in the photo, apply the lines of the head, neck, wings and tail to the protector. Pay attention to the shape of the beak - this is the most difficult area. Some craftsmen make the beak in the form of an ordinary triangle, which makes cutting easier, but the bird loses its realism.
  3. At the nodal marking points, drill holes with a diameter of about 10 mm.
  4. Cut the rubber along the markings with a shoe knife or electric jigsaw. Start work from the base of the neck of the figure, leading the cut line to the head. To prevent the rubber from vibrating, it is recommended to cut both sides in parallel, 5-10 cm from each alternately.
  5. Finish the edges of the parts: clean the rubber and the ends of the cords. Flowerbeds-swans from tires attract children - you should take care of their safety.
  6. Turn the wings inside out.
  7. Strengthen the neck with a steel bar. To do this, drill two rows of holes in it and further through the entire body to the base of the tail at a distance of about 15 cm from each other. Pass the wire staples through the pairs of holes.
  8. Attach a steel bar to the base of the tail and fix the chest and neck of the figure on it, twisting the ends of the wires with pliers. Cut off the excess and give the swan neck a regal twist.
  9. Color the finished figure, emphasizing the beak and eyes. It will look especially impressive if it is planted (and attached with screws) in a lake from a tire painted blue.

Vase - build a small Peterhof in the garden

The aerobatics of the transformation of tires is considered to be the manufacture of flowerpots with legs from them. It is worth turning the unsightly wheel inside out and painting it - in front of you is a masterpiece of gardening art, in which it is difficult to recognize the source material.

Elegant flower pot

To create flowerbeds in the form of flowerpots, “bald” winter car tires of foreign production are taken - they are the softest. Serrated or rounded-wavy petals are marked on the sidewall, along which rubber is cut. At this stage, it is important to try to keep both sides of the cut neat, since one of them will become the edge of the vase, and the second - the edge of the stem.

Stages of turning a tire into a flowerpot

Turning the wheel is better with two people. It is placed with the cut down, for emphasis, they step on the disk with their foot, take the edge of the cut with both hands and pull it towards themselves. Gradually move in a circle, pressing down the protector in its most convex part. If there is a chamber inside the wheel, it is cut off at the end of the eversion. Due to the laboriousness of the process, it is recommended to watch a video on how to unscrew the tire for a flower bed with your own hands.

Video: How to turn out a car wheel

The tire flower vase is almost ready, but it looks like it was taken from the seabed. The rubber walls and the disk are cleaned, degreased and painted, and from the inside, also about a quarter of the height, since the ground level will be below the petals.

Geotextiles are placed at the bottom of the flowerpot so that the earth does not wake up in the holes of the disk. Drainage, soil are poured over the fabric and flowers are planted in a flower bed.

Painting flowerbeds from car tires

Now about how the wheels for the flower bed are painted and how to turn a boring tire into an interesting flower garden. The main requirement for paint is resistance to weathering.

Paint selection and technical points

They paint tires with enamels, oil, acrylic and car paints, nitro paints. To beautifully paint tires for a flower bed, you need to follow a few rules:

  • select light colors so that the soil inside does not overheat along with the roots of plants;
  • do not apply too thick a layer of paint, otherwise it may crack, especially in harsh winters or in the heat;
  • remember the primacy of plants and not let the pattern dominate the flowers.

Bright colors set a festive backdrop for the yard

The design of flowerbeds from tires begins with their degreasing with acetone, white spirit or special liquids for rubber. When the used product has completely evaporated, the surface is cleaned with a very fine sandpaper. Then, as a primer, a thin, but continuous layer of white is placed - this will allow any shade to play in full force.

It is better to apply the paint with an aerosol can, then it will penetrate into all the relief areas of the tread, but there is a high risk of staining the grass around. Therefore, the tire is painted with a spray can, laying thick polyethylene under it. Each layer is given time to dry for at least a day.

You can decorate a bed of tires with your own hands with a brush. This is longer, but you can work by first installing the product in a permanent place. With the help of a brush, they also create more subtle patterns and drawings, emphasizing details and shapes.

Folk painting: bright, original, spectacular

Taking into account the general concept of garden decor will allow you to properly paint the tires for the flower bed, while they can:

  • leave monotonous;
  • decorate with stripes;
  • cover with a pattern using a stencil;
  • paint on the checkered tread;
  • turn into an ethnic flower garden.
